perf probe: Add perf probe command support without libdwarf
authorMasami Hiramatsu <mhiramat@redhat.com>
Wed, 7 Oct 2009 22:28:30 +0000 (18:28 -0400)
committerFrederic Weisbecker <fweisbec@gmail.com>
Mon, 12 Oct 2009 21:31:53 +0000 (23:31 +0200)
Enables 'perf probe' even if libdwarf is not installed. If libdwarf is
not found, 'perf probe' just disables dwarf support. Users can use
'perf probe' to set up new events by using kprobe_events format.
